Greek philosophers
They said that matter can be divided
into smaller parts and these parts
can be divided into smaller ones and
so on, until we obtain an
undividable fragment. They called it "
ATOM "
( In Greek … A= not , Tom = divide )
Aristotle
He refused the idea of the atom.

He said that " all matters are composed


of four components which are
: Water , air , dust and fire . "
Boyle
He refused Aristotle's idea .
→ He was the first scientist who defined
THE ELEMENT as :-
" Pure simple substance that cannot be
changed to simpler forms by the traditional
chemical methods "
Dalton's atomic Theory
He put the first atomic theory
which states that:
1. The matter is composed of
very tiny particles known as
atoms.
2. The atom is solid undividable.
3. Atoms of the same element
are identical and atoms of
different elements are different.
Thomson's atom

Thomson took into his consideration the existence of


electron from the previous experiment, Then he
considered the atom as:
" The atom is a sphere of +ve charge in which a
number of -ve
charged electrons are embedded to make the atom
electrically neutral "
